## Changed defaults

Heads up: the Ledgerline tax-rate lookup cache now defaults to a 15-minute TTL instead of 24 hours. Turns out rates in the Veldt County sandbox were going stale mid-demo, which was embarrassing. Eviction is now LRU rather than FIFO, and the cache warms on boot. If you're reviewing, check that nothing hardcodes the old TTL. The new defaults land as follows.

deployment values, bajop-taweg:
holwyn:
  log_level: debug
  metrics_host: metrics.holwyn.zemvarsys.internal
  pool_size: 32

# A word to plugin authors before you touch anything below.
#
# This module is the shim between the old Quillbase ORM and the new
# Latchwork mapper. Yes, it's ugly — we're mid-refactor and half the
# query paths still route through the legacy session pool. Your plugin
# hooks fire on both paths, so don't assume connection reuse or lazy
# loading works the way the docs claim. The timeouts and pool sizes
# here were tuned against the Marrowfield staging cluster and they're
# load-bearing; tweak at your own risk. Here are the current constants.

constants for tahag-tajef:
QUOTAS = {
    "oliwyn": 5,
    "zorael": 10,
    "druix": 2,
    "quenix": 2,
}

Leadership Review Briefing — Legacy Pricing Adjustment

Branch managers: Corvane Utilities will raise rates for legacy customers on the Meridian plan by 6%, phased over two billing cycles. Notification letters go out four weeks prior. Retention offers are available for accounts flagged high-risk. Please review escalation scripts carefully before rollout. The confidential note on wider plans follows below.

confidential, yahag-bahap: Drumirox Partners is in early talks to buy Jorwynix Systems for about $201.4 million. The Istir launch date is August 28, and nothing goes to the press before then. Legal wants the Norwynox Foods term sheet redrafted before April 4.

## Break-Glass: Fan-Out Backpressure

When the Pigeonhole notification fan-out saturates and plugin queues stall, break-glass access lets you drain the backlog manually. Plugin authors should first confirm the stall via the Threadmark dashboard, then invoke the emergency drain endpoint. The drain tool will prompt for the recovery passphrase, which is provided below.

strongbox words: gilmir-briion-oliok-eliion